Showing work using dimensional analysis 1. The Health Care Provider orders 0.16 g of medication. The Nurse has available 100 mg/mL. How many milliliters will be administered to the patient? 2. The nurse needs to administer 300 mL IV over 3 hrs. The drop rate is 20 gtts/mL. How many gtts/min is the patient to receive? 3. The nurse is to administer 40 mg/kg/day in divided doses Q6h of medication. The patient weighs 170 pounds. The pharmacy has on stock 300 mg/mL. How many milliliters per divided dose will be administered to the patient (round to nearest 10th)? 4. A patient weighing 119 lb and 14oz is receiving 120 mg of medication in 200 mL of solution. The drop rate is 30 gtts/min with microdrip tubing. How many mcg/kg/min is the patient receiving? 5. The nurse needs to administer 150 mg of medication in 150 mL of IV solution. The patient weighs 240 lbs. The drop rate is 20 gtts/min with a tubing set delivering 10 gtts/mL. How many mcg/kg/min will the patient receive? 6. The Health Care Provider orders 0.1 g of medication PO. The nurse has available 200 mg per teaspoon. How many milliliters does the nurse administer for the injection? 7. A dosage of 12 mcg/kg/min has been ordered for an adult weighing 90 kg. The pharmacy sends 300 mg/200mL. How many mL/hour will the pump be set for? 8. The Health Care Provider orders 60 mg of medication every 12 hours in 100 mL of solution. The instructions from the pharmacy are to infuse over 30 minutes. The IV tubing delivers 20 gtts/mL. How many gtts/min is the patient to receive? Multiple Choice Identify the choice that best completes the statement or answers the question. ____ 9. The patient is to receive 500 mg of medication BID. The patient weighs 50 kg. The recommended SDR is 15 mg to 28 mg/kg/day. Choose the appropriate statement. a. The dose is within the SDR give medication b. Above SDR hold and call the HCP c. Below SDR hold and call the HCP d. Below SDR give medication and call HCP e. Above SDR give medication and call HCP
